Should I use my bank to send money from Albania to Norway?

We do not recommend using your local bank in Albania for your next ALL to NOK overseas funds transfer. The reason for this is that banks are known to give you worse exchange rates and yet charge high foreign exchange fees. That is a double whammy that will make the transaction much more expensive for you.

That said, there may be circumstances you may want to consider your bank for your international funds transfer. For example, if you need to move a very large sum of money from Albania to Norway (for property purchase, or any such high value transaction), and do not want smaller transactions. In such cases, be sure to carefully inspect all details of the remittance transaction that your bank offers you. You can use the RemitFinder remittance search engine to compare your bank's quote with many other money transfer companies to try to negotiate a better deal with your bank.

Notwithstanding any unique circumstances as above, you will generally save more by relying on online foreign exchange companies for sending NOK to Norway. These companies will let you use your local bank account in Albania to pay for your Norway money transfer, but will likely save you a lot of money by affording better rates and citing lower foreign exchange transaction fees.


What is the fastest way to do a money transfer to Norway from Albania?

If you need to convert ALL to NOK as fast as possible, there are definite steps you can take that will help you do so. You could pay for your transfer with cash, as well as have your recipient do a cash pickup for payout - both of these methods will speed up your money transfer.

That said, handling cash could be a safety issue given that both the sender and receiver have to physically carry cash (most agent locations are located in physical stores, malls, and retail outlets which may or may not be in a physically safer area). Additionally, due to the extra costs involved to set up and maintain physical locations, cash transactions tend to get a worse foresign exchange rate (contrasted with online/digital transfers). So, another option to move money quickly from Albania to Norway could be sending it to a mobile wallet. This would entail some slowness compared to cash transfers, but would be more safe.

Step by step guide to transfer money to Norway from Albania

There are many important aspects of Albania to Norway remittances that will impact the yield you get. The most important one is the selection of the best money transfer company. For this, you can rely on RemitFinder's expertise in searching and comparing many global companies to present you many options in one simple, easy to understand view.

Once you have honed down on the company you want to go with, the below step by step tutorial will help you execute your transfer in an effective manner.

  • Step 1 - Create your account with the chosen remittance company. Please be aware that you will likely be asked for identification documents and personal information. This is an important step for the company to ensure that you are a genuine person and ensure you comply with various legal regulations like anti money laundering.
  • Step 2 - Provision the manner in which you will fund your remittance transaction. The forex company may accept payment in multiple ways - Albania bank account, credit and debit cards, and sometimes even cash that you can pay with by walking into a branch or outlet.
  • Step 3 - Similar to the previous step, also provision the manner in which the receiver will access the funds. The most common delivery methods include NOK bank deposit, cash pick up in a physical provider location or agent's office, mobile wallet credit and mobile airtime popup.
  • Step 4 - Provision recipient details including name and address.
  • Step 5 - Decide how much Albanian Lek amount you want to send from Albania.
  • Step 6 - Optionally, check if there are any deals or promotions going on. You can rely on RemitFinder to provide you this information. Discounts help you save even more, so be sure to use one if available.
  • Step 7 - Validate all the information for accuracy and start your transaction.

From this point on, the remittance company will keep you posted on the progress of your transaction. Be sure to check with your recipient in Norway to validate that they get the money once the transaction clears.
